Output 8473729c99f64c615cc187e1d7d97c2436e7a42cb4d127809e88915a8d43f559:2

value
3013069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6afb9134e66cd6d2bdd7b30f9fdc7e50cf6774ea OP_EQUAL
address
3BSgv5FrnuWsJSCV5V5XPcW98xY2visxYa
transaction
8473729c99f64c615cc187e1d7d97c2436e7a42cb4d127809e88915a8d43f559
spent
true